    If you suspect arcing or smell ozone at all (garlic) coming from under the truck or behind the cab, whether driving or sitting, replace that switch without delay. It's a trivial job and expense, and it can avoid a huge smoke display (especially if there's brake fluid residue around it). [Don't]...
